Entertainment
Irondale offers a diverse range of entertainment options that cater to all interests and preferences. Whether you're looking for family-friendly activities or a night out with friends, there is something for everyone. Here are a few notable entertainment options in Irondale:
-
The Irondale Cafe: Known as the inspiration for the Whistle Stop Cafe in the novel "Fried Green Tomatoes at the Whistle Stop Cafe," this local landmark serves up delicious Southern comfort food and has become a beloved dining destination.
-
Irondale Community Theatre: Experience the magic of live performances at the Irondale Community Theatre, which showcases a variety of plays, musicals, and artistic productions throughout the year.
-
Ruffner Mountain Nature Preserve: Immerse yourself in nature at Ruffner Mountain, a 1,038-acre nature preserve that offers hiking trails, wildlife viewing, and breathtaking views of the surrounding landscape.

Attractions
Irondale is home to various attractions that showcase the city's rich history, natural beauty, and cultural heritage. Explore these notable attractions to get a deeper understanding of Irondale's charm:
-
Barber Vintage Motorsports Museum: Discover an impressive collection of vintage motorcycles and racing memorabilia at this renowned museum, which pays homage to the history and artistry of motorsports.
-
Irondale Public Library: Immerse yourself in knowledge and community engagement at the Irondale Public Library, where you can explore a vast collection of books, participate in events, and access valuable resources.
-
Cahaba River Walk: Enjoy a scenic stroll along the Cahaba River Walk, which offers picturesque views, wildlife sightings, and a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of daily life.
